About the role

Job Title:       Laboratory Technician

 Immediate Supervisor:  Quality Manager

 Wage: $21.94 for 90-day probationary period and if successful will move up to $22.94/hr.

Summary:     The Laboratory Technician is responsible to run quality testing per company requirements and following established procedures.  Interpret and communicate quality data per standard procedures.

  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Complete required quality testing of raw materials, in-process products, finished products or other materials per company or regulatory standards.
  • Execute sampling of products throughout the process to determine compliance to specifications.
  • Monitor temperatures throughout the process
  • Maintain clear and accurate laboratory recordkeeping.
  • Perform calibrations of laboratory equipment per standard requirements.
  • Interpret and communicate quality data per standard procedures.  Communicate out of specification issues immediately to plant supervision to initiate appropriate corrective action.  Follow the plant’s standard procedures for control of non-conforming product.
  • Complete required training for GMP’s, HACCP, OSHA safety programs, and Company Quality Standards.
  • Review SDS sheets and use lab chemicals safely in compliance with company and OSHA requirements.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ned 

 Qualifications/Requirements:

  • High school diploma or equivalent skills by experience.
  • Effective oral and written communication skills are required to maintain an effective working relationship with other lab and plant team members.
  • Must have working knowledge of Microsoft software applications
  • Must have a mechanical aptitude to be trained and perform the following tasks:

            Use an electric scale or other laboratory equipment

            Make adjustments on machine settings

            Use small tools

            Operate a microscope

  • Demonstrate hand-eye coordination and dexterity to handle precision instruments in a laboratory setting.
  • Demonstrate ability to interpret data and effectively communicate information
  • Read and follow standard procedures
  • Demonstrate basic math skills.
  • Must be able to verbally communicate, understand and write in the English language.

 

Physical Requirements:

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is required to sit, stand, climb, bend and squat, or walk for prolonged periods of time.  The employee will be required to operate a computer and keyboard; have visual acuity to review written documentation; ability to hear and understand speech; manual dexterity to operate a telephone; lift horizontally and vertically, bend and stoop.  Employee must be able to lift 50 lbs.  The employee must also be tolerant to allergen exposure to milk, cocoa, and egg proteins.
